Decentralized Artificial Intelligence: A Comprehensive Analysis of Principles, Technologies, Challenges, and Societal Impacts

Abstract

Decentralized Artificial Intelligence (AI) represents a transformative paradigm that seeks to distribute AI capabilities across a network of nodes, thereby reducing reliance on centralized entities and promoting transparency, democratization, and resilience. This research report delves into the fundamental principles underpinning decentralized AI, explores the technological frameworks facilitating its operation, examines the challenges it confronts, and assesses its potential societal and economic impacts. Additionally, the report provides an in-depth overview of key projects exemplifying this emerging paradigm, highlighting their unique value propositions and contributions to the decentralized AI ecosystem.

Many thanks to our sponsor Panxora who helped us prepare this research report.

1. Introduction

The rapid advancement of AI technologies has predominantly been driven by centralized organizations, leading to concerns regarding data privacy, algorithmic bias, and the concentration of power. In response, decentralized AI has emerged as a promising alternative, aiming to distribute AI processes across a network of nodes to enhance transparency, security, and accessibility. This report provides a comprehensive analysis of decentralized AI, encompassing its foundational principles, technological underpinnings, challenges, societal implications, and a detailed examination of notable projects in the field.

Many thanks to our sponsor Panxora who helped us prepare this research report.

2. Fundamental Principles of Decentralized AI

Decentralized AI is grounded in several core principles that distinguish it from traditional centralized AI systems:

2.1 Distributed Computing

Distributed computing involves the partitioning of computational tasks across multiple nodes in a network, enabling parallel processing and resource sharing. In the context of decentralized AI, this approach facilitates the training and deployment of AI models without the need for centralized data centers, thereby reducing bottlenecks and enhancing scalability.

2.2 Data Ownership and Privacy

Decentralized AI emphasizes the importance of data ownership, allowing individuals and organizations to retain control over their data. This model mitigates privacy concerns associated with centralized data repositories and empowers users to decide how their data is utilized, fostering trust and encouraging broader participation in AI development.

2.3 Censorship Resistance

By distributing AI processes across a network of nodes, decentralized AI systems are inherently resistant to censorship. This characteristic ensures that AI applications remain accessible and operational, even in the face of regulatory challenges or attempts to suppress specific information or functionalities.

Many thanks to our sponsor Panxora who helped us prepare this research report.

3. Technological Underpinnings of Decentralized AI

The realization of decentralized AI is facilitated by several key technologies:

3.1 Blockchain Technology

Blockchain provides a secure and transparent ledger for recording transactions and data exchanges. In decentralized AI, blockchain can be utilized to track data provenance, ensure the integrity of AI models, and facilitate the exchange of value between participants. For instance, platforms like SingularityNET leverage blockchain to create a decentralized marketplace for AI services, enabling developers to share and monetize their models securely.

3.2 Federated Learning

Federated learning is a machine learning approach that allows models to be trained across multiple devices or servers holding local data samples, without exchanging them. This technique enhances data privacy and reduces latency, making it well-suited for decentralized AI applications. However, federated learning faces challenges such as data heterogeneity and the need for robust aggregation mechanisms to ensure model accuracy and fairness.

3.3 Edge Computing

Edge computing involves processing data closer to its source, at the ‘edge’ of the network, rather than relying on centralized cloud servers. This approach reduces latency and bandwidth usage, which is particularly beneficial for real-time AI applications in decentralized settings. Edge computing enables devices to perform AI computations locally, enhancing responsiveness and reducing dependence on centralized infrastructures.

Many thanks to our sponsor Panxora who helped us prepare this research report.

4. Challenges in Decentralized AI

Despite its promising advantages, decentralized AI encounters several challenges:

4.1 Scalability

As decentralized AI networks expand, managing the increased volume of data and computational demands becomes complex. Ensuring efficient communication and coordination among nodes is crucial to maintain system performance and scalability. Solutions such as layer 2 protocols or sharding are being explored to address these scalability issues.

4.2 Energy Consumption

The computational requirements of decentralized AI, particularly in blockchain-based systems, can lead to significant energy consumption. This concern necessitates the development of energy-efficient algorithms and consensus mechanisms to minimize the environmental impact of decentralized AI operations.

4.3 Regulatory and Legal Concerns

Decentralized AI operates in a relatively new and evolving regulatory landscape. Issues related to data privacy, intellectual property, and liability are complex and not yet fully addressed by existing laws. Navigating these regulatory challenges requires careful consideration and may slow down the adoption and development of decentralized AI systems.

4.4 Trust and Consensus Mechanisms

Maintaining trust and achieving consensus in a decentralized AI network is challenging. Ensuring that all nodes operate honestly and preventing malicious activities requires robust consensus mechanisms. Implementing such mechanisms can be complex and resource-intensive, potentially limiting the efficiency and effectiveness of the system.

Many thanks to our sponsor Panxora who helped us prepare this research report.

5. Societal and Economic Impacts

Decentralized AI has the potential to significantly influence various aspects of society and the economy:

5.1 Democratization of AI

By distributing AI capabilities, decentralized AI can democratize access to advanced technologies, enabling individuals and organizations, regardless of size or resources, to develop and deploy AI applications. This inclusivity fosters innovation and reduces the technological divide.

5.2 Enhanced Privacy and Security

Decentralized AI models that prioritize data ownership and privacy can lead to more secure AI applications, as sensitive data is not stored in centralized repositories vulnerable to breaches. This approach can increase user trust and encourage broader adoption of AI technologies.

5.3 Economic Opportunities

The emergence of decentralized AI platforms creates new economic opportunities by enabling the monetization of data and AI models. Participants can earn tokens or other forms of compensation for contributing resources or expertise, fostering a more equitable distribution of economic benefits.

Many thanks to our sponsor Panxora who helped us prepare this research report.

6. Key Projects in Decentralized AI

Several projects exemplify the principles and potential of decentralized AI:

6.1 SingularityNET

SingularityNET is a decentralized marketplace for AI services, allowing developers to create, share, and monetize AI models. Utilizing blockchain technology, SingularityNET ensures transparency and fair compensation, fostering a collaborative environment for AI development.

6.2 Fetch.ai

Fetch.ai offers a decentralized machine learning platform that enables the creation of autonomous economic agents capable of performing tasks without human intervention. These agents can interact with each other to execute complex transactions, negotiate deals, and optimize resource allocation across various sectors.

6.3 Render Network

Render Network provides a decentralized GPU rendering platform that connects artists and developers with the computing power needed for AI and 3D rendering tasks. By leveraging unused GPU resources, Render Network democratizes access to high-quality rendering services, reducing costs and increasing efficiency.

6.4 Ocean Protocol

Ocean Protocol is a decentralized platform that facilitates the exchange of data and data-based AI models. It allows individuals and organizations to share and monetize their models and data while retaining control and privacy, fostering a more open and equitable data economy.

6.5 Bittensor

Bittensor is an open-source protocol that powers a decentralized blockchain-based machine learning network. It provides censorship-resistant access to a decentralized network of machine learning models, creating an incentivized environment for the transparent exchange between consumers and producers of these valuable models.

Many thanks to our sponsor Panxora who helped us prepare this research report.

7. Conclusion

Decentralized AI represents a paradigm shift in the development and deployment of artificial intelligence, emphasizing transparency, democratization, and resilience. While it offers numerous advantages, including enhanced privacy and the potential for economic opportunities, it also presents challenges such as scalability, energy consumption, and regulatory complexities. Ongoing research and development are essential to address these challenges and realize the full potential of decentralized AI in transforming various sectors of society and the economy.

Many thanks to our sponsor Panxora who helped us prepare this research report.

References

Be the first to comment

Leave a Reply

Your email address will not be published.


*